It's time to update the thread!

As they say, never say never, and the breaking news is that Bitfinex has finally added Dogecoin to the list of supported coins you can trade on the exchange. So far you can only take a long position in this coin (read, no margin trading is currently available) but, as I hope, it won't take long till you will be able to short Dogecoin as well. And then it will likely become a new vehicle for ruthless and relentless speculation worth looking into (if you are interested in that)

Well.. I am not going to refute what you said. Dogecoin ranks among the top-50 coins as per the list given by Coinmarketcap. And even if we go by the 24-hour trade volumes, it remain as one of the most traded cryptocurrencies. But that doesn't mean that it is one of the better coins out there, either technologically, or ideologically. It is a copycat of Luckycoin (one of the lesser known altcoins that existed in 2013). And this Luckycoin itself is a plagiarized version of Litecoin. There is no maximum supply limit, and theoretically infinite number of Dogecoins can be mined.
